All rights reserved. http://us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://usgwarchives.net/la/lafiles.htm ********************************************** Rogers Theo "Bill" Shaw Services for Rogers Theo "Bill" Shaw, 83, were held at 2 p.m., Thursday, Feb. 27, 1997, at the First United Methodist Church of Coushatta. Revs. David Hanna, and Bill Sirman officiated. Burial was in the Springville Cemetery, under the direction of Rockett-Nettles Funeral Home. Mr. Shaw died Tuesday, Feb. 25, 1997, in the L. S. Huckabay Memorial Hospital, Coushatta. Mr. Shaw and his family have resided in Coushatta for the past 40 years. He was a native of Jefferson, Texas. Mr. Shaw was the owner of Shaw Timber Co. "Daddy Bill" was an avid outdoorsman and naturalist. He is survived by his wife of 57 years, Doris Sherman Shaw of Coushatta; two daughters, Christy McCallum (husband David) of Houston, Texas, and Paula Hardee (husband Hugh), Pleasant Hill; two sons, Sherman Shaw (wife Jean), Monroe, Bill Shaw (wife Hope), Coushatta; one sister, Anna Shaw of Jefferson, Texas; 10 grandchildren, Luke McCallum, Emily McCallum, Allison Hardee, Hugh "Hamp" Hardee, Paige Hardee, Holly Boyd (husband Trey), Abby Shaw, Sherman "Shooter" Shaw, Stuart Shaw, and Lacy Shaw; one great grandchild, Tyler Boyd. Pallbearers were Roy Carney, Stanley Smith, Steve Jones, Edgar Cason, Bill Townsend, Johnny Lee, Ray Penny, and Dr. Wyche Coleman. Honorary pallbearers were Clint Jackson, Dr. Jackie D. Huckabay, Donnie Kelly, Mercer B. Dupree, Gordon Foster, and Wyche Coleman.
